Tinubu, Jonathan, Akpabio, Others Set for Chief Wellington Okirika Biography Launch on June 26
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terShare on LinkedinShare on Whatsapp

A high-profile gathering of national leaders, policymakers, and dignitaries will converge in Delta State on June 26, 2025, for the official launch of a biography chronicling the life and legacy of Chief (Dr) Wellington O. Okirika (CON), widely regarded as the architect of the 13% Derivation Fund.

Titled “Mr. 13% Derivation Fund: The Life and Legacy of Chief (Dr) Wellington Okirika CON”, the book documents Chief Okirika’s pivotal role in championing resource control and ensuring that oil-producing states receive a fair share of revenues derived from their natural resources.

The launch will take place beginning at 10am at the KFT Event Center, NNPC Housing Complex Road, Ugboroke, in Uvwie Local Government Area, Delta State.

The biography will be reviewed by Ambassador (Dr) Godknows B. Igali and Dr Alfred Mulade, former Registrar of the Nigeria Maritime University, Okerenkoko.

Distinguished Guests

  • President Bola Ahmed Tinubu – Grand Special Guest of Honour
  • Former President Goodluck Ebele Jonathan – Special Guest of Honour
  • Senate President, Senator Godswill Akpabio – Special Guest
  • Speaker, House of Representatives, Rt Hon Abbas Tajudeen – Special Guest
  • Governors of the Niger Delta States, including Lagos and Kogi State – Guests of Honour

Event Chairman

  • Chief A.K. Horsefal

Chief Launchers

  • Engr. Matthew Tonlagha
  • Barr. Kingsley Otuaro, former Deputy Governor of Delta State

Co-Launchers

  • Tantita Security Services
  • Rt Hon Emomotimi Dennis Guwor, Speaker, Delta State House of Assembly
  • Dr Dennis Otuaro, Administrator, Presidential Amnesty Programme
  • Chief Festus Ochonogor, Managing Director, Delta State Oil Producing Areas Development Commission (DESOPADEC)

This momentous event promises to spotlight the legacy of a man whose advocacy helped shape the fiscal landscape of Nigeria’s oil-rich region.
